Let me help you guys:

1.) Any private owned school in Nigeria that is not owned by Europeans or Americans, don't work!

Most Nigerian private schools pay their staff between 15,000 - 45,000 per month as salary, isn't this suicidal angry

2.) Any private hospital in Nigeria is a hell to work!

Private hospitals in Nigeria pay nurses between 30,000 - 50,000 and doctors between 75,000 - 150,000 depending on how big the hospital is, don't envy their staff cry

3.) Any Call center job is a hell!

4.) Any bank contract job is slavery!

5.) Any Nigerian fast food reatuarant or eatery or hotel job is slavery, don't expect good salary or welfare!

6.) PHCN under the new private owners now is a hell. I repeat NEPA work don cast! Anybody that tells u he or she works with Nepa now, pls pity him or her unless he or she is a manager or those people that go about disconnecting lights because they make money by stealing and crooks.

You see Ikeja Electricity Distribution Company If they offer u a job, get a lawyer and sue them for 10billion for attempting to enslave u angry angry

7.) Jumia, konga, Payporte, etc, in fact all online store companies in Nigeria are a waste of time. They don't pay their staff. They pay only the key managers!

8.) All transport companies in Nigeria; name anyone u know, pls be prepared to die young working for peanut unless u know how to steal smartly to makeup your useless monthly salary that can't rent u a house angry

9.) Any Nigerian owned factory, Indian or Lebanese owned factory or company, run for your life because u are going in for another slavery! angry

10.) Dangote companies; forget the name Dangote, all his staff members who are not managers are suffering, except those that steal in one way or the other.

Dangote job is another form of slavery! Run if any Dangote company offer u job, run, run and never look back until u disappear! angry

In fact, the only good jobs in Nigeria are federal government jobs, international oil company and oil servicing jobs, international shipping company jobs, some few bank jobs, government parastatals and NGOs (the best jobs), international aviation and airline company jobs, others are crap, most of their staff survive by stealing the company angry

Time-restricted eating can lower weight, blood pressure

Researchers from the University of Illinois at Chicago, USA, have shown that fasting for 16 hours of the day and eating any kind of food between 10 am and 6 pm are an effective weight loss measure that can also lower blood pressure.

According to news-medical.net, this is the first time researchers have studied the effect of time-restricted eating, where eating is limited to certain times of day for weight loss among obese people.

As reported in the journal, Nutrition and Healthy Aging, the researchers studied 23 obese individuals of about 45 years of age, who had an average body mass index of 35. Between 10 am and 6 pm, eight hours, participants could eat any type and quantity of food they liked, but for the other 16 hours, they only drank water or calorie-free drinks. They undertook the diet for 12 weeks and were continuously monitored. This they described as the 16:8 diet.

Study author, Krista Varady, said the team compared the findings with a matched control group from a previous weight loss trial that investigated a different type of fasting.

“The researchers found that people who followed the 16:8 diet consumed fewer calories, lost weight and had improved blood pressure, compared to the controls. All other measures, including fat mass, insulin resistance and cholesterol, were similar to the control group.

“The take-home message from this study is that there are weight loss programmes that do not involve calorie counting or the elimination of certain foods. Although the research indicates that daily fasting works for weight loss, no studies have yet established whether it is more effective than other diets,” Varady said.
